The Xantrex XHR20-50 is a 1000 W programmable DC power supply engineered for benchtop and system integration applications. It delivers 0–20 Vdc and 0–50 Adc in constant voltage or constant current modes, with universal input acceptance (85–250 Vac). Zero voltage soft switching and integrated power factor correction minimize input current harmonics while maximizing efficiency. The half-rack form factor occupies less than 3.5 inches of vertical space, making it ideal for OEM integration and test console deployment without sacrificing rack real estate.
Technical Specifications
• Output Power: 1000 W
• Output Voltage: 0–20 Vdc
• Output Current: 0–50 Adc
• Input Voltage: 85–250 Vac (universal input)
• Operating Modes: Constant Voltage (CV) / Constant Current (CC)
• Power Factor Correction: Integrated
• Cooling: Natural convection with thermal shutdown (latching or auto-reset)
• Weight: ~13 lbs
• Form Factor: Half-rack (2U, <3.5 inches vertical space)
– Key Features
• Zero voltage soft switching technology reduces EMI and enhances efficiency
• Remote sensing with 5 V line loss compensation for accurate load voltage delivery
• Front panel binding posts and rear panel connectors for flexible connectivity
• Optional 4-channel isolated analog programming, RS-232, or GPIB interfaces for remote control
• User signals available via connector J7
